Why “The One Tactic” Doesn’t Exist 

Every business is unique, and so are its customers. Here are a few reasons why a blanket answer to “which is the most successful marketing tactic?” falls short: 

  1. Your Audience is Unique: Who are you trying to reach? Are they actively searching for your services (e.g., “emergency roofer Cape Girardeau”) or do they need to be introduced to your brand (e.g., a new coffee shop in Jackson)? Their online behavior, demographics and local context dictate where you should focus your efforts. 
  1. Your Goals Vary: Are you looking for immediate sales, long-term brand building, customer loyalty or simply more foot traffic? Different tactics excel at different objectives. 
  1. Your Resources Differ: What’s your budget—both time and money? Some tactics require significant upfront investment, while others thrive on consistent effort over time. 
  1. The Digital Landscape Evolves: What was cutting-edge last year might be standard practice today. Marketing is dynamic; constant learning and adaptation are key. 

Beyond the Single Tactic: The Power of a Connected Strategy 

Instead of a single tactic, think about building a marketing ecosystem where different elements work together. Here are the core components that, when integrated, create powerful and successful marketing for small businesses in Southeast Missouri: 

1. Your Website: The Digital Home Base 

Imagine trying to run a physical store without a storefront. That’s what many businesses do online without a solid website. Your website is your always-on, 24/7 digital headquarters. 

  • Why it’s crucial: It’s where potential customers go to learn more about you, check your services, read reviews and make a purchase or inquiry. It provides credibility and acts as the central hub for all your other marketing efforts. 
  • Success factor: A well-designed, mobile-responsive and user-friendly website is paramount. It needs to clearly communicate your value, showcase your work and make it easy for customers to take the next step. 

2. Local SEO & Google Business Profile: Get Found Locally 

For businesses serving a specific geographic area like Southeast Missouri, Local Search Engine Optimization (SEO) is non-negotiable. This isn’t just about showing up; it’s about showing up when and where it counts

  • Why it’s crucial: When someone in Perryville searches for “best pizza near me” or “auto repair Fredericktown,” Google uses local signals to provide relevant results. An optimized Google Business Profile (formerly Google My Business) is often the first thing local customers see—it displays your hours, address, phone number and reviews. 
  • Success factor: Claiming and fully optimizing your Google Business Profile is vital. Encourage customers to leave reviews, add photos and keep your information updated. Combine this with local keywords on your website (e.g., “web design Cape Girardeau,” “bakery Jackson MO”) to boost your local search rankings. 

3. Content Marketing: Share Your Expertise, Attract Your Audience 

Content marketing is about creating and distributing valuable, relevant and consistent content to attract and retain a clearly defined audience. This often comes in the form of blogs, videos, social media posts or helpful guides. 

  • Why it’s crucial: It establishes you as an authority in your field, builds trust with potential customers and provides valuable content that search engines can find, driving organic (free) traffic to your website. 
  • Success factor: Focus on creating content that answers your customers’ questions, solves their problems or entertains them. For instance, a lawn care business could blog about “Tips for a Healthy Lawn in Southeast Missouri’s Climate,” or a boutique could share “Spring Fashion Trends for the Modern Woman in Cape Girardeau.” 

4. Social Media Engagement: Build Community & Connect Authentically 

Social media isn’t just for sharing personal updates anymore. It’s a powerful tool for small businesses to build a brand, connect with their community and even drive sales. 

  • Why it’s crucial: Platforms like Facebook, Instagram and even TikTok (depending on your audience) allow you to showcase your personality, share updates, run promotions and engage directly with your customers. It’s excellent for brand awareness and fostering loyalty. 
  • Success factor: Consistency is key. Post regularly, respond to comments and messages and share content that resonates with your local audience. Show the human side of your business! 

5. Email Marketing: Direct & Personal Communication 

While newer channels emerge, email remains one of the most effective ways to communicate directly with your most engaged audience. 

  • Why it’s crucial: Your email list consists of people who have opted in to hear from you. This makes them highly qualified leads and loyal customers. You can use email to announce new products, share exclusive offers, send newsletters or provide valuable tips. 
  • Success factor: Focus on building a quality list by offering incentives for signing up (e.g., a discount, a free guide). Then, provide consistent value in your emails, ensuring they are not just sales pitches but genuinely helpful or engaging content. 

6. Online Reputation Management: The Power of Social Proof 

What people say about you online matters immensely. Online reviews on platforms like Google, Facebook and Yelp are critical for attracting new customers. 

  • Why it’s crucial: Potential customers trust other customers. Positive reviews build credibility and influence purchasing decisions far more than traditional advertising. Negative reviews, if unaddressed, can deter business. 
  • Success factor: Actively encourage satisfied customers to leave reviews. More importantly, respond to all reviews, both positive and negative, professionally and empathetically. This shows you care and are responsive.
